The "Nemesis" of Heavy Metal Ions — SDDC (Sodium Dimethyldithiocarbamate)

Sodium dimethyldithiocarbamate (SDDC), also known as sodium N,N-dimethyldithiocarbamate, is a highly effective heavy metal precipitant. Under specific conditions, it can chemically react with various heavy metal ions in wastewater and waste residues, rapidly forming insoluble, low-moisture flocculent precipitates that are easy to filter and remove, thereby achieving the goal of eliminating heavy metal ions. Due to its excellent heavy metal-capturing properties, it is widely used in industries such as waste fly ash treatment and electroplating wastewater treatment. 1. Application of SDDC in Waste Fly Ash Treatment

Fly ash is a residue collected from the flue gas purification systems of waste incineration plants and is classified as hazardous waste. It contains five of the most harmful heavy metals to human health: lead, chromium, mercury, arsenic, and cadmium. If directly landfilled, it can cause severe pollution to surrounding soil and groundwater, ultimately affecting the human living environment.

After treatment with SDDC at standard concentrations, the heavy metal content in fly ash is significantly reduced below national standards, meeting the landfill criteria for municipal solid waste.

 

2. Application of SDDC in Wastewater Treatment

Industries such as electroplating and electrolytic manganese production generate large amounts of industrial wastewater containing heavy metal ions. If not treated to meet standards, this wastewater can cause serious environmental pollution.

Industrial wastewater treated with an appropriate amount of SDDC meets the discharge standards for the electroplating industry, effectively reducing environmental pollution.

 

Advantages of SDDC:

① Cost-effective: SDDC is an affordable wastewater treatment agent with remarkable heavy metal ion-capturing effects.

② Environmentally friendly: SDDC itself is non-toxic and does not produce harmful substances like hydrogen sulfide during use. Its application does not increase the chemical oxygen demand (COD) of wastewater. The chelates formed between SDDC and heavy metal ions are highly stable, minimizing the risk of secondary pollution.

  

Thus, SDDC is truly an eco-friendly chemical agent.

Production and Supply

The primary raw materials for SDDC production are dimethylamine, carbon disulfide, and liquid caustic soda.
